Technology F-1 STEM OPT Sponsorship Jobs in North Carolina

Technology F-1 STEM OPT sponsorship jobs in North Carolina are concentrated in the Research Triangle area, where employers like IBM, Cisco, Red Hat, and SAS Institute actively hire international graduates. Raleigh, Durham, and Charlotte anchor the state's tech hiring, spanning software engineering, data science, cloud infrastructure, and cybersecurity roles.

Technology Jobs in North Carolina: Frequently Asked Questions

Which technology companies sponsor F-1 STEM OPT visas in North Carolina?

Several established technology employers in North Carolina have a history of sponsoring F-1 STEM OPT graduates. Companies like IBM, Red Hat, Cisco, SAS Institute, and Lenovo maintain significant operations in the Research Triangle and have filed Labor Condition Applications for technology roles. Large financial technology and healthcare IT firms in Charlotte, including Bank of America's tech divisions and Lowe's Companies, also sponsor OPT workers in software and data roles.

Which cities in North Carolina have the most technology F-1 STEM OPT sponsorship jobs?

Raleigh and Durham together form the Research Triangle Park corridor, which generates the highest concentration of technology sponsorship opportunities in the state. Chapel Hill contributes additional roles tied to university-adjacent tech firms. Charlotte is the second major market, driven by financial technology, data analytics, and enterprise software companies. Smaller but growing hubs in Cary and Morrisville host numerous software and IT employers within the Research Triangle area.

What types of technology roles typically qualify for F-1 STEM OPT sponsorship in North Carolina?

Roles that require a STEM-designated degree and apply that field of study to the job function typically qualify. In North Carolina's technology sector this includes software engineering, data engineering, machine learning, cybersecurity analysis, cloud architecture, network engineering, and DevOps. Roles in IT project management or technical sales generally require a stronger case that the position directly applies STEM knowledge, so job-seekers should confirm the role's SOC code aligns with their degree field before applying.

Are there any North Carolina-specific considerations for F-1 STEM OPT sponsorship in technology?

North Carolina does not impose state-level visa sponsorship requirements beyond federal USCIS and DOL rules, but the Research Triangle's high concentration of government contractors and defense technology firms introduces an additional factor. Some roles at contractors holding federal contracts may require U.S. citizenship or a security clearance, making those positions inaccessible on OPT. Candidates should verify security clearance requirements before applying to technology employers with significant federal government work in the Raleigh-Durham area.
